White River Health is actively negotiating with UnitedHealthcare to secure a fair and sustainable agreement that protects patient access in our region. If a new agreement is not reached by March 31, UnitedHealthcare could force our system out-of-network, potentially increasing costs for patients.

*Patients who have coverage as an Arkansas state retiree or teacher through UnitedHealthcare are not impacted by this negotiation.

Care remains uninterrupted through March 31, but patients covered by a UHC commercial or Medicare Advantage health plan may take the following actions:

• Medicare Advantage members: Medicare’s Open Enrollment Period runs through March 31, 2026. During this time, you may work with a trusted broker to select a desirable plan that includes in-network access to White River Health for 2026.

• Contact UnitedHealthcare: Call the number on the back of your insurance card and let them know that continued access to White River Health matters to you.

• Continuity of Care: If you are pregnant or managing a chronic condition, contact UnitedHealthcare to request Continuity of Care. If approved, this may allow you to continue receiving care at White River Health after the contract ends. While we cannot submit this request on your behalf, our team can help guide you through the process.

• Employer-sponsored coverage: If your insurance is provided through your employer, speak with your Human Resources representative about your options and the importance of access to White River Health.

For the most up-to-date information, visit whiteriverhealth.org/UHC or call our patient support team at (870) 262-3777.

On February 5, 2008, an EF-4 tornado devastated Mountain View and the surrounding region. In its path was Stone County Medical Center (SCMC). Sixty percent of the hospital’s structure was damaged, with the Emergency Department receiving the most severe damage. Thanks to the swift actions and emergency procedures implemented by employees, physicians, and volunteers, no one at SCMC was injured.

In the days that followed, White River Health (White River Health System at the time) responded quickly, deploying modular units to ensure patient care continued without interruption. Through insurance proceeds, a grant from the U.S. Economic Development Administration, and generous private gifts, SCMC was reconstructed to meet the present and future needs of our community. Construction was completed in 2011.

We extend our heartfelt thanks to the Administration, Physicians, and staff who acted very quickly that night, and to everyone who worked tirelessly in the years of rebuilding that followed. Your dedication and resilience continue to inspire our community.

The Care You Need. Where You Need It.

Stone County Medical Center provides patient-focused care to families Mountain View and surrounding communities in the Ozark region. We are dedicated to the delivery of excellent medical care using clinical best practices, continuous quality improvement, and health information technology to improve the health of the patients we serve.
